Output fe0021cec54230083e467b912b1c1223c67be91f6cb3ba1301066b77e3683c38:0

value
1345784264
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 23ba375ca4411f69ac7698b134050a90685d6214 OP_EQUALVERIFY OP_CHECKSIG
address
14FujFJ4wPNPsJurzUP6b3rtvDR1SrPkwC
transaction
fe0021cec54230083e467b912b1c1223c67be91f6cb3ba1301066b77e3683c38
confirmations
693458
spent
true